GPS Warriors (unpublished)
The lungs of the earth. DR Congo: Mapping project in the village of Manga with a population of 1800. With the help of satellite technology the tribal people map the forest they live in and have lived of in centuries. This way they hope to gain rights to the forest resources, protect themselves again industrial deforestation and perhaps acquire a share of the global CO2 credits. Local communities in the Congolese rain forest loose their livelihood when the forest gets cut down. 40 million out of a population of 65 million depend on the forest for their livelihood. They hunt, fish collect fruit and grow vegetables in the forest.
